Output 23423af868b3fbae0ff2dd327095778b01db6023225f12c42a110e9a773ba83e:47

value
100260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 476245132f02f3c98870056687b6322fc7715566 OP_EQUALVERIFY OP_CHECKSIG
address
17WShXZvxdKZPSgA67TkSKoPZ8hggph5RG
transaction
23423af868b3fbae0ff2dd327095778b01db6023225f12c42a110e9a773ba83e
confirmations
95439
spent
true